Experiments demonstrated feasibility of synthetic-discriminant-function filter encoded in binary spatial light modulator. Filter is part of optoelectronic apparatus indicating degree of correlation between input image and any number of training images of same object at various positions and orientations. Used in optical correlator to recognize rotated images, or in tracking system to recognize moving vehicle or other substantially rigid object from any direction.
